    ‘Smiling mafia’ – Shatta Wale declares as he extols President Mahama on stage

    Ghanaian dancehall artiste, Shatta Wale, is once again making headlines, this time for his electrifying performance at the just-ended 2025 President’s Cup held on Sunday, July 6, at the Accra Sports Stadium.

    During his time on stage, Shatta paused mid-performance to acknowledge President Mahama and heap praises on him.

    Midway through his submission he referred to the President as what he termed as a “smiling mafia.”

    Unclear what exactly that meant, Shatta stated, “I just want to say a big shout out to the President of Ghana, His Excellency John Mahama, everybody say the smiling mafia. Say Mahama you be smiling mafia.”

    Meanwhile, Shatta’s performance has since earned applause from scores of netizens.

    While some praised him for his energetic delivery and bold shoutout, others debated the implications of the “smiling mafia” tag.

    One X user wrote, “This statement be mad oooo. The interpretation be plenty.”

    Another, commented, “How can you hate Shatta Wale and Mahama? Too much vibe!”
